What is NyQuil Severe Cold and Flu? Acetaminophen is a pain reliever and fever reducer.. Dextromethorphan is a cough suppressant. It affects the cough reflex in the brain that triggers coughing. Doxylamine is an antihistamine that reduces the effects of natural chemical histamine in the body. Histamine can produce symptoms of sneezing, itching, watery eyes, and runny nose.Acetaminophen. Delsym oral liquid. Delsym oral liquid contains 30 mg of dextromethorphan in every 5 mL of liquid. This product contains a long-acting version of dextromethorphan. Each dose is designed to last for about 12 hours. The adult Delsym liquid dosage is 60 mg (10 mL) by mouth every 12 hours as needed. This medication may impair your thinking or reactions.It's usually safe to take Mucinex with Nyquil or Dayquil. But you should avoid taking Nyquil or Dayquil with Mucinex DM, since they all contain dextromethorphan. It's possible to take too much acetaminophen if you combine Tylenol with Nyquil or Dayquil. Talk to your healthcare provider or pharmacist before combining these medications.

Alternatively, search by drug name or NDC code using the fields above.; Tip: Search for the imprint first, then refine by color and/or shape if you have too many results.Aug 6, 2023 · You should not use Tylenol if you have severe liver disease. An overdose of acetaminophen can damage your liver or cause death. Adults and teenagers who weigh at least 110 pounds should not take more than 1000 milligrams (mg) at one time, or more than 4000 mg in 24 hours. Acetaminophen can also be hiding in several over-the-counter medicines, including cough and cold medications.
